METHOD FOR MEASURING THE TOPOGRAPHY AND SURFACE ENERGY OF A SURFACE OF A SOLID SAMPLE BY CONFOCAL MICROSCOPE AND DEVICE FOR CARRYING IT OUT

摘要

Method for measuring the topography and surface energy of a surface of a solid sample (101), comprising the steps consisting of:a) positioning the sample (101) on a sample-holder stage (102) of a confocal device (103);b) determining a measurement area (204) in the sample (101);c) determining the topography of the measurement area (204) by means of confocal microscopy;d) placing a drop (301) in the measurement area (204);e) determining the contact angle ϑ of the drop (301);f) determining the coordinates of the edges of the contact surface between the drop (301) and the sample (101);g) selecting from the subset of the topography corresponding to the edges of the contact surface between the drop (301) and the sample (101);h) determining the surface energy of the solid (γs), based on the topographical data of the subset and the contact angle of the drop (301).
